Mehrere Dateien zu einer .exe-Datei "umwandeln"?
Hallo liebe User!
Ich habe da so ein Problem, welches ich trotz intensivem googlen bisher nicht gelöst bekommen habe.
Also folgendes: Ich habe 2 .bat-Dateien. Die erste führt die zweite aus. Da ich bald noch weitere Dateien hinzufügen möchte, wäre es ja nicht so schön, einen Ordner mit allen Dateien anzulegen. Ich hätte gerne alle Dateien als .exe, und wenn man die .exe-Datei ausführt, soll dann praktisch die "Start-Datei" (meinetwegen Datei1.bat) ausgeführt werden. Allerdings soll das kein Installer oder so sein, beim Klick der .exe soll wie gesagt direkt die erste Datei ausgeführt werden. Praktisch wie bei einer Virendatei, da wird ja auch nicht ein Fenster geöffnet, wo man eine Installation bestätigen muss.
Gibt es da irgendwelche Gratis-Tools, die so etwas ermöglichen? Habe im Internet nur die Variante mit dem Installer gefunden. Vielen Dank für nützliche Antworten!! :D
3 Antworten
Fang lieber mit C# an.. VisualStudio Community 2017 ist kostenlos
Nein nein.. ich habe damit gemeint, dass du von Windows Batch wegkommen sollst und lieber C# anfängst, weil es eutlich umfangreicher ist und mehr Möglichkeiten bietet.
Tutorials gibbet überall
Sorry, aber das ist Blödsinn!
Eine "exe" ist eine ausführbare, kompilierte Datei, kein Skript.
Aber natürlich kannst du "bat"-Dateien bearbeiten - mit einem normalen Editor.
Warum ist das Blödsinn!? Die ganzen Installer-Dateien sind doch auch meistens .exe, und diese eine Datei enthält doch auch alle nötigen Scripts und Bilder etc. Ich wüsste keine alternative Lösung, um mehrere Dateien "zusammenzupacken". Falls du einen anderen Vorschlag hast bin ich gerne bereit die Möglichkeit auszuprobieren.
Können auch "inf"-Files sein. Die Installationsdateien lesen "auch" Skrite, teils zur Parametrisierung.
Aber wenn du gerne eine exe zum Start von scripts mißbrauchen willst, dann besorg dir einen Compiler, z.B. für C und schreib ein Programm, das das dir genehme ausführt.
Das ist aber das gleiche, um einen bekannten Vergleich zu verwenden, als würde man mit Kanonen auf Spatzen schießen.
Wie bereits gesagt, ich bin offen für andere Vorschläge... Das Vorhaben würde ich schon gerne verwirklichen, allerdings immer noch unter den gegebenen Voraussetzungen
Skripte kann man auch durch andere Skripte starten, aber das hängt von der Implementierung ab - probier es einfach aus
in eine xx.bat schreibst du etwas wie:
xy.bat
xz.bat
......................
Starten kann xx die xy auf jeden Fall. Ist die Frage, ob es korrekt terminiert, also die Kontrolle an xx zurückgibt, damit auch xz starten kann?
Bei mir funktioniert das, aber ich übernehme keine Garantie! Das mußt du selber mal ausprobieren...
hai ich wolte dich noch aufklären suche selber dafür also ich erkläre es dir shritt für schritt :)
eine exe ist alles kann alles sein kann auch deine vorstellung sein eine exe kann auch dein desktop sein XD...
du musst (nur) wissen wie also was ich damit sagen will es ist nicht unmöglich aber es scheint so.
das heist du kannsr das so haben mit 2 oder nehr datein jeder art in deiner exe.
ich sag dir ne liste der sachen die du können/machen musst tut mir echt leid deswegen sagen alle unmöglich
- eine exe also wirklich eine reine exe ist zwa ein script aber nicht für menschen...
- du musst also das scripting des PC lernen.
- das hat bis jets keiner geschafft das heist wenn du das uhr script nenne ich es mal kannst kannst du alles wirklich alles machen..
- naja es ist unmöglich weil nichtmal dein komplettes gehirn nur für eine minute wenns wirklich alles daran setzt eine einfache batch machen könnte.
- ich wolte übrigenz sagen cmd und batch ist auch eine exe ^^
- und zum abschluss es ist unmöglich weil halt bis jets keiner es geschaft hat sowas zu machen das jeder das kann und ne datei in ner exe und merere machen kann.
zum wirklichen ende XD [du musst der pc selbst sein um das zu machen alsoo naja deswegen halt tut mir echt leid ich will das auch aber naja :(
NEIN!!! ich glaube nicht du kannst dir einfach ein batch 2 exe datei nehmen dan deine batch zu einer exe konverten und BOOM hast du eine exe mit deinen skritps drinnen aber allgemein ist eine batch keine sprache daher fang mit c++ oder python an und jamie108 wenn du keine ahnung hast lass es einfach.
also ja dad is halt so du müsstest halt naja vom anfang bis ende der pc zeit und handy zeit alle daten aufsammeln und ja dad passt nichmal in 10 gehirne rein XD
Was muss ich denn dann lernen? Gibt es da irgendein Tutorial, welches sich mit diesem Thema beschäftigt? Denn ich möchte jetzt nicht unbedingt das ganze Programm runterrattern sondern nur dieses spezielle Thema